> I received the following amusing piece of scam in my inbox this morning.
>
> What I did find interesting is that the recruitment company they
> have ripped off (http://www.nesco-online.eu , ripping off
> http://www.nescodirect.com) with the advert
> enticing you to "work from home" actually seems to be hosted
> from home!
>
> Non-authoritative answer:
> Name: www.nesco-online.eu
> Address: 71.226.201.209
> Name: www.nesco-online.eu
> Address: 24.34.17.210
> Name: www.nesco-online.eu
> Address: 98.26.58.210
>
> 33287 | 71.226.201.209 | DNEO-OSP4 - Comcast Cable Communications, Inc.
> 7015 | 24.34.17.210 | CCCH-AS2 - Comcast Cable Communications
> Holdings, Inc
> 11426 | 98.26.58.210 | SCRR-11426 - Road Runner HoldCo LLC
>
>
> CC'd to nsp-leo-security on the oft-chance that there are indeed
> perpetrators directly behind these access lines as opposed to simply
> compromised PCs
